Ezekiel 16:14-16
Common English Bible
14 Among the nations you were famous for your beauty. It was perfect because of the splendor that I had given you. This is what the Lord God says.
15 But you trusted in your beauty and traded on your fame. At every opportunity, you seduced all who came by. 16 You took some of your clothing to make colorful shrines and prostituted yourself in them.

Ezekiel 16:14-16
New International Version
14 And your fame(A) spread among the nations on account of your beauty,(B) because the splendor I had given you made your beauty perfect, declares the Sovereign Lord.(C)
15 “‘But you trusted in your beauty and used your fame to become a prostitute. You lavished your favors on anyone who passed by(D) and your beauty became his.(E) 16 You took some of your garments to make gaudy high places,(F) where you carried on your prostitution.(G) You went to him, and he possessed your beauty.[a]
Footnotes
- Ezekiel 16:16 The meaning of the Hebrew for this sentence is uncertain.
